Who Was Born in 1488?

Many notable people were born in 1488. These individuals would later become important figures in history, from scholars and religious leaders to nobles and explorers.

Important Births in Early 1488

  • January 6Helius Eobanus Hessus: He was a German poet who wrote in Latin. He became famous for his writing.
  • January 20
    • John George, Marquess of Montferrat: An Italian noble, meaning he was part of an important family with land and power.
    • Sebastian Münster: A German scholar who was also a cartographer (map maker) and cosmographer (someone who studies the universe and Earth's features).
  • March 19Johannes Magnus: He was the last Catholic Archbishop of Sweden. An archbishop is a very high-ranking religious leader.
  • April 16 – Jungjong of Joseon: He became a king in Korea, part of the Joseon dynasty.
  • April 21Ulrich von Hutten: A German religious reformer. This means he wanted to change how religion was practiced at the time.

Other Notable Births in 1488

  • May 1 – Sidonie of Bavaria: She was the eldest daughter of Duke Albrecht IV of Bavaria-Munich, a powerful ruler.
  • May 5 – Lê Uy Mục: He became the eighth king of the later Lê dynasty in Vietnam.
  • May 7 – John III of the Palatinate: He was an administrator for the Bishopric of Regensburg, which means he managed a religious area.
  • June – Heinrich Glarean: A Swiss music theorist, someone who studied and wrote about music.
  • June 29Pedro Pacheco de Villena: He became a Catholic cardinal, a very high position in the Catholic Church.
  • July 15 – Juan Álvarez de Toledo: Another Catholic cardinal.
  • October 17 – Ursula of Brandenburg: She was a Duchess consort of Mecklenburg-Schwerin, meaning she was married to a Duke.
  • December 1 – Elisabeth of Nassau-Dillenburg, Countess of Wied: A German noblewoman.
  • December 15Ferdinand, Duke of Calabria: A Duke from a powerful family.
